Rule 26, Uttar Pradesh Mines and Minerals (Development and Regulation) Act, 1957 (Inspection) Rules, 2017 [SBS-8CR]
As at 7 September 2026. In force from 26 December 2017.
Duplicate certificate.—Where a certificate of registration is lost, destroyed or defaced, the distributor shall apply to the Designated Officer in Form G for a duplicate, accompanied by a fee of one thousand rupees, and the Designated Officer shall issue a duplicate certificate marked as such within twenty-one days of the application.
